Northern_Ent Plant was dwarfed by cold weather in mid-May along with several other research plants. She was able to handle the later heat waves with no obvious problems. Dry weight is an estimate as all plant material has gone for use as hash.
@Charlesberg, thanks. I’m doing an organic grow and I won’t be doing a flush. I know Fast Buds always recommends it, but I’ve seen others, including a peer reviewed science paper, saying it’s not needed. I will stop any nutrients about now and harvest will be in about a week. I’m trying to wait for some amber trichomes but I find they are slow to form for some reason. Might be because it’s outdoor and the sunlight isn’t super strong this far North. Thanks and cheers.
@Northern_Ent, we have had really scorching weather this week. In the 37 degrees celsius range.... Have had to give it a bit more shade to protect it from burning. Outdoor grows can be challenging!
@weedzilla, crazy hot for too long. I’m doing some shade but I can’t move plants out of the designated grow area so my options are limited. I have hail nets that I spray and the water evaporation cools things off (swamp cooler). Some plants show stress but pretty minimal damage so far. Kelp seems to help.
Supposed to hit 37 C today but “only” 30 C tomorrow.
